A brushless dc electric motor bldc motor or bl motor, also known as electronically commutated motor ecm or ec motor and synchronous dc motors, are synchronous motors powered by direct current dc electricity via an inverter or switching power supply which produces electricity in the form of alternating current ac to drive each phase of the motor via a closed loop controller. A synchronous electric motor is an ac motor in which, at steady state, the rotation of the shaft is synchronized with the frequency of the supply current.
